Academic urges service users to fill recruitment gap

Service users must be encouraged to help fill the growing recruitment gap in the mental health workforce, Community Care Live Adult Care Services heard today.Adult Care logo

Peter Ryan, Professor of Mental Health, Middlesex University, told delegates that one third of the mental health workforce was expected to retire by 2010

He said: “In my view we need to develop increased partnerships with service user run services and involve service users in as many ways as possible just for us to have the services we need.

Ryan told the session on the future of mental health care that new provision such as crisis intervention teams were a positive move but were difficult to integrate within the system and were being implemented with varying degrees of success and funding around the country.
